Job Description

As our new CT Radiology Technologist, you will be responsible for capturing detailed diagnostic images while ensuring patient safety and comfort. You will collaborate closely with radiologists to interpret results and contribute to the overall patient experience during imaging procedures. If you're passionate about healthcare and technology, we want to hear from you!

Responsibilities

  • Execute CT scans efficiently while ensuring quality imaging.
  • Provide comprehensive patient care throughout the imaging process.
  • Consult with healthcare professionals regarding patient conditions and histories.
  • Ensure all imaging protocols are followed to maintain safety standards.
  • Perform routine maintenance on CT equipment to avoid technical issues.
  • Assist with the training of junior staff and new technologists.
  • Participate in departmental meetings to discuss quality improvement initiatives.
